In examining the possible complex interaction of multiple systems that may be necessary to explain the effects ofwel compounds such as DMT, attention has also turned toward additional possible binding sites. Another set of functionally relevant binding websites for DMT is the family ofwel trace amine-associated receptors (TAARs) (Burchett and Hicks, 2006; Wallach, 2009). DMT has been shown to be an agonist in binding to TAAR-1 with high affinity, causing activation of adenylyl cyclase and cAMP accumulation in TAAR1 transfected HEK293 cells.

Indeed, demonstrating the co-localization of AADC and INMT should be a necessary endeavor in any future research regarding DMT biosynthesis in both the brain and periphery. The colocalization ofwel AADC in discreet brain cells and areas with INMT permits TA and, subsequently, DMT formation locally. With demonstration ofwel colocalization of the necessary biosynthetic machinery in the brain, both AADC and INMT, mechanisms for a rapid biochemical response to signaling and DMT formation may be shown to exist. Furthermore, the demonstration ofwel mechanisms for the protection, storage, release and reuptake ofwel DMT would demonstrate that higher concentrations of DMT could be reached in the synaptic cleft and at neuronal receptors than would have to occur from, based on previous thought, formation and transport from the periphery. Pursuit of onderzoek ofwel these mechanisms, as well as detailed mapping of INMT-AADC in the brain, kan zijn needed.
